Remember Wolcen: Lords of Mayhem? The ARPG that launched with a bang in 2020 but fizzled out with bugs, balance issues, and eventually had its servers shut down in 2024? Well, just when you thought the story was over, Wolcen Studio has dropped a bombshell: Wolcen 2 is coming.
That's right, the French developer, which seemed to have moved on after ending support for the original, has officially announced a sequel. And it's heading to Steam early access in 2027. Yeah, it's a bit of a wait, but hey, good things come to those who wait, right?
Now, you might be thinking, "Why should I care? The first game was a mess." Fair point. But here's the thing: Wolcen had a lot of potential. It had a gorgeous art style, a unique skill rotation system, and some really cool boss fights. It just stumbled on execution. So, with Wolcen 2, the studio has a chance to learn from its mistakes and deliver the ARPG we all hoped the original would be.
What do we know so far? Not much, honestly. The announcement is pretty thin on details. We know it's a sequel, it's coming to Steam early access in 2027, and presumably, it'll build on the foundation of the first game. But no gameplay footage, no story details, nothing else. It's a teaser in the truest sense.
Still, the fact that they're going back to the franchise after seemingly abandoning it is intriguing. It suggests the team has unfinished business with Wolcen. Maybe they feel they didn't do it justice the first time around. Or maybe they've got a killer idea that just needs the right tech to shine.
Either way, this is a bold move. Sequels to troubled games are risky. But if Wolcen Studio can pull it off, they could win back the trust of ARPG fans who were burned before. And with games like Diablo 4 and Path of Exile 2 dominating the genre, they'll need to bring their A-game.
